The work ability in an international environment of the city-level leaders and managers in Can Tho`
In the afternoon of June 7, 2023, Can Tho city Department of Science and Technology held a meeting to assess the budget for the implementation of the social science project "Work capability in an international environment of the leader and management staffs at the city level in Can Tho". The evaluation team was led by Dr. Ngo Anh Tin, Director of Can Tho city Department of Science and Technology. The study is carried by Dr. Le Thanh Hoa. Can Tho City School of Politics is an implementing agency.

The purpose of the project is to assess the current situation and propose solutions to improve the working capacity in the international environment of leaders and managers in Can Tho until 2030, with a vision to 2020. 2045.
The content of the project implementation includes: International environment and international environment forecast to 2030, vision to 2045; Analyze and evaluate the current situation of capacity to work in the international environment of the team of leaders and managers at the city level in Can Tho; Assess the strengths, weaknesses, opportunities and challenges of the team of leaders and managers at the city level in Can Tho when working in an international environment; Recommend solutions and specific action plans to improve the working capacity of the city's leaders and managers in an international environment in Can Tho.

The implemented project will provide the theoretical and practical basis for the working capacity in the international environment of the city-level leaders and managers in the context of current international integration.

The appraisal team has commented on a number of contents and the level of funding for the implementation of the project according to the regulations of the state. However, the research team needs to adjust and complete the contents according to the comments of the members of the appraisal team.
